Core operations and industrial activity

Flowtech Fluidpower plc delivers a range of fluid power solutions through a decentralised distribution model. Its operations encompass hydraulic systems, pneumatic components, and industrial consumables used across multiple sectors, including manufacturing, waste processing, construction, and energy services. The company’s structure allows regional operations to maintain customer proximity while benefiting from group-wide procurement and logistics coordination.

Regulatory disclosure and shareholding communication

Flowtech Fluidpower plc recently released a regulatory announcement detailing a share acquisition involving Stuart Watson, a member of the company’s senior leadership. This disclosure was issued in accordance with UK market regulations governing transactions by persons discharging managerial responsibilities. Such announcements are a routine component of corporate communication for listed companies and are designed to ensure transparency across the market.

The notification confirmed that the transaction related to ordinary shares of Flowtech Fluidpower plc (LSE:FLO) and was completed through standard market mechanisms. The disclosure provided details regarding the timing and nature of the transaction, consistent with regulatory expectations for AIM-listed entities.
